Contractor Entity Type. N) Is Contractor a certified Small Business (SB), Micro Business (MB) or DVBE? No Yes If yes, check appropriate box: SB MB DVBE Not Applicable (Agreement is with a CA State Entity or a membership/co-sponsorship) Public Resources Code 25620, et seq., authorizes the Commission to contract for the subject work. (PIER) The Services Contracted: are not available within civil service cannot be performed satisfactorily by civil service employees are of such a highly specialized or technical nature that the expert knowledge, expertise, and ability are not available through the civil service system. The Services are of such an: urgent temporary, or occasional nature that the delay to implement under civil service would frustrate their very purpose.
